*recipe is gluten free, vegan*

As far as healthier, easy desserts go, you’re going to want this one in your life. The chocolate/peanut butter combination along with the heartiness of the oats – just trust me.
Ingredients
- 2.5 cups oats
- 1 c. natural, unsweetened peanut butter
- 1/3-1/2 c. PURE maple syrup (depending on sweetness preference)
- ~ 1 c. vegan chocolate chips (or regular depending if you’re particular!)
- 2 tbsp coconut oil
Directions
- Place parchment paper in an 8×8 baking dish.
- Melt PB in a saucepan on low heat. It’ll start to become liquid-y.
- Add pure maple syrup once melted and combine thoroughly.
- Turn heat off. Stir in oats.
- Pour oat/PB mixture into baking dish with parchment paper. Spread down and out with fingers until even and all corners are reached. Place in freezer.
- Put chocolate chips in a saucepan with coconut oil on low heat. Stir continuously until melted.
- Remove peanut butter bottom from freezer and pour chocolate over top.
- Top with large flakes of sea salt.
- Place in freezer for about an hour or until firm.
- Cut into squares and ENJOY!
